Tour Profile: Ed Sheeran
To the general public, artists like Ed Sheeran can seem to appear out of nowhere. A hit song appears, or an opening spot on a big tour, and suddenly the media is talking. That's the myth. The truth is, there are years of hard work behind any overnight sensation. Sheeran learned guitar at a young age, his songwriting began in high school, and he was accepted at the National Youth Music Theatre as a teenager. His first independent EP was released in 2005, to be followed by several others between 2009 and 2011.

Judas Priest Tours with Meyer Sound LEO and LYON
For British metal legends Judas Priest's world tour, front-of-house engineer and production manager Martin Walker has selected LEO-M and LYON linear line array loudspeakers from Meyer Sound's growing LEO Family of products. With the power and linear response of both products, the crew can easily adapt the system for a wide range of venues, which includes casino showrooms, arenas, large theaters, outdoor amphitheaters, and festivals.

Highlands Church in Scottsdale Adds Soundcraft Vi3000 Digital Console
To streamline its Sunday services, rehearsals and weekly events, Highlands Church in Scottsdale recently acquired a Harman's Soundcraft Vi3000 digital console as part of a long-overdue audio equipment upgrade. As the previous system was constrained by its limited capacity, the Church now enjoys a massive amount of channels with the addition of a Soundcraft 64x32 Stagebox, enabling a more refined experience in the 1,500-seat sanctuary.

Roland M-500 Mixing Console
Roland's M-5000 ($21,995 without stage boxes) is built on a new platform, O.H.R.C.A ("Open," "High Resolution," and "Configurable Architecture") that delivers freely definable audio paths, supporting multiple audio format protocols, plus 96kHz operation. The desk features two built-in REAC ports, plus two expansion card slots for Dante, MADI, Waves SoundGrid, or more REAC ports, as well as future formats. The back panel includes 16x16 analog I/O, 4x4 AES/EBU, a 16x16 USB audio interface, connection for control via an iPad connected or wireless, and control ports including footswitches, GP I/O, RS-232C and MIDI. Control includes 12-inch color touchscreen, 28 channel faders in four groups, anchor points, DCA spills, multifunction knobs and buttons, plus a user-assignable section.
